North Market festival to showcase Ohio wines July 11-13
By MICHELLE MOCNIK
Published: Thursday, July 10, 2008
As the number of wineries in Ohio continues to grow, so does the North Market’s Food & Ohio Wine Festival. Three booths were added to this year’s event, which will feature samplings from 18 Ohio wineries. However, that’s only 18 out of 106 flourishing throughout the state.
“Ohio has got a really good climate for vineyards and the growing of grapes,” said Mary Martineau, marketing director for the North Market.
Festivities begin with a Preview Party from 7 to 10 p.m. Friday, July 11. Tickets are $20 and include a customized wine glass and 10 tasting tickets. Columbus City Council members, local television news anchors and other Columbus celebrities will be guest pourers at the Preview Party. Popular Columbus food bloggers such as Restaurant Widow and CMH Gourmand also will make appearances.
A special feature this year is Bravo’s Top Chef Tour, a separate event making a stop at the North Market Saturday. Top Chef season three winner, Huynh Hung, and fourth season’s runner-up, Richard Blais, will demonstrate their culinary talents.
